活成想要的自己爱生活Great location, and the room had everything I needed. It's about a 15-minute walk to the city center, where you can find plenty of options for massages, food, and shopping. Getting a taxi back was also very reasonable, just 100 baht per trip. Plus, there are lots of breakfast places right near the hotel.

Guest UserThe hotel's location is excellent, right between the Kim Yong morning market and Lee Garden night market. The facilities are a bit old and seem like they haven't been renovated yet.
